From Aerial Ballet to Tactical Warfare
The base game excelled in making players feel the raw power of flight. The roar of the engine, the G-forces in a tight turn, and the breathtaking vistas were all present. Yet, the combat often felt like a series of isolated skirmishes. The Combat Missions Expansion addresses this by introducing a fully-fledged dynamic campaign system. You are no longer just a pilot; you are a weapon in a larger strategic machine.
The expansion introduces a new, volatile region: the Atheria Archipelago. This chain of islands is a geopolitical tinderbox, featuring diverse environments from frozen northern glaciers and dense jungle canopies to arid deserts and sprawling urban metropolises. Each environment is not just a backdrop; it influences gameplay dramatically. Flying low through a steep mountain valley requires different skills and offers different risks than navigating a radar-dense cityscape.
The campaign is driven by a branching narrative where your performance in each mission directly impacts the broader war effort. Success in a strategic bombing run might degrade enemy supply lines, making subsequent missions slightly easier. Conversely, failure to provide air support for a ground assault could lead to the loss of a friendly airbase, closing off mission options and forcing you onto the defensive. This cause-and-effect structure grants weight to every decision and every missile fired.
A Symphony of New Challenges
The expansion pack boasts over 20 new meticulously crafted missions, each designed to test a specific skill set and prevent gameplay from becoming repetitive.
-
"Steel Rain" (SEAD - Suppression of Enemy Air Defenses): These high-tension missions task you with neutralizing sophisticated surface-to-air missile (SAM) sites and anti-aircraft artillery (AAA) batteries. Flying nap-of-the-earth to avoid radar detection, popping up to acquire targets with your AGM-88 HARM missiles, and egressing before enemy fighters scramble is a heart-pounding ballet of precision and timing.
-
"Guardian Angel" (Close Air Support - CAS): Here, the battlefield is up close and personal. You are providing air cover for friendly ground forces engaged in fierce firefights. Identifying enemy tanks, APCs, and infantry positions from a chaotic battlefield requires sharp eyes and calm nerves. Using precision-guided munitions like JDAMs or strafing runs with your cannon, you provide the decisive edge that turns the tide, all while avoiding collateral damage and friendly fire.
-
"Long Knife" (Deep Strike Interdiction): Penetrate deep behind enemy lines to destroy high-value targets: bridges to halt troop movements, communications arrays to blind the enemy command, or secret weapons facilities. These missions are a test of endurance and navigation, often requiring aerial refueling mid-mission and a frantic dash back to friendly territory while pursued by enemy interceptors.
-
"The Gauntlet" (Fleet Defense): A personal standout, this mission type places you as the primary defender of a naval carrier strike group. Waves of incoming enemy bombers and anti-ship missiles approach from multiple vectors. Juggling priorities, managing your radar, and communicating with the ship’s AEGIS system to prioritize threats creates an unparalleled sense of being part of a larger, coordinated defense.
Next-Gen Adversaries and Arsenal
A new threat requires new tools and smarter enemies. The expansion introduces a formidable new foe: the Su-57 Felon. This fifth-generation enemy fighter is a near-peer adversary equipped with stealth technology, advanced sensors, and long-range missiles. Dogfighting against an Su-57 is a terrifying and exhilarating game of chess, where acquiring a radar lock is a battle in itself.
To counter these threats, your virtual hangar receives a significant upgrade. The expansion adds several new flyable aircraft, most notably the F/A-18E Super Hornet. The Hornet’s versatility is its greatest strength, allowing you to seamlessly switch between air-to-air and air-to-ground roles within a single mission. New weapon systems, from advanced medium-range air-to-air missiles (AMRAAMs) to tactical reconnaissance pods, provide a wider array of solutions to the complex problems presented by each mission.
